IBPS Clerk 2024 Important Dates
The IBPS Clerk Online Registration Dates are 01st to 21st July 2024. The IBPS Clerk Exam 2024 will be held on 24th, 25th and 31st August 2024 for Prelims phase while IBPS Clerk Mains Exam 2024 is going to be commenced on 13th October 2024.

IBPS Clerk 2024 Application Fee
Here’s the fee structure for applying to IBPS Clerk based on different categories. Once you pay the fee, it can’t be refunded or used for any other exam. The examination fee is INR 850 for General and OBC candidates and INR 175 for SC/ST/PWD categories.

IBPS CRP CLERKS -XIV 2024 Eligibility -Educational Qualification
A candidate must possess the minimum qualification of Graduation in any discipline from a recognized University or any equivalent qualification recognized as such by the Central Government. The candidate should possess a certificate as proof of passing the qualifying examination.
The candidate must possess a valid Mark-sheet / Degree Certificate that he/ she is a graduate on the day he/she registers and indicate the percentage of marks obtained in Graduation while registering online.
Computer Literacy: Operating and working knowledge in computer systems is mandatory i.e. candidates should have a Certificate/Diploma/Degree in computer operations/Language/ should have studied Computer / Information Technology as one of the subjects in the High School/College/Institute.
Proficiency in the Official Language of the State/UT (candidates should know how to read/ write and speak the Official Language of the State/UT) for which vacancies a candidate wishes to apply is preferable.

Steps to Apply Online Link for IBPS Clerk 2024 Exam
Here are the steps a candidate needs to follow while filling out the IBPS Clerk 2024 exam application form:
Step 1: Click the link provided above to go to IBPS’ official website for registration.
Step 2: Find and click on “Click Here for New Registration.”
Step 3: To register, enter your basic information. A temporary registration ID and password to be given to you.
Step 4: Complete the online application carefully. Click “Save and Next” after each section. Once you finally submit, no changes can be made.
Step 5: Upload your photo, signature, and handwritten declaration.
Step 6: Choose the state you’re applying for. You can’t change this after submitting.
Step 7: Use a credit/debit card or net banking to pay the application fee online. Save the electronic receipt for your records.
Note: Only your final complete application will be considered. Submitting multiple times will void previous payments.

IBPS CRP CLERKS -XIV 2024 Selection Process 2024
The IBPS Clerk CRP XIII recruitment happens in two main steps:
- Preliminary Examination: This is the initial test that candidates have to pass.
- Mains Examination: Once candidates clear the preliminary exam, they move on to this more detailed test.
To become a clerical cadre in top Public Sector Banks, students need to do well in both these exams. One important thing to remember is that there is no interview round after the mains exam. The result of the mains exam carries 100% importance in the selection process.
IBPS Clerk Prelims Exam Pattern 2024
The first stage of the IBPS Clerk CRP XIV is the preliminary online exam. This test evaluates a candidate’s skills in reasoning, intellect, and English. The exam has three sections, and candidates need to achieve a minimum score in each section to move on to the next round, which is the mains exam.
For each of these sections, candidates have 20 minutes to answer the questions. The total marks for the exam are 100, and to pass, candidates need to reach a score set by IBPS. This passing score might change every year based on how challenging the exam is.
